Applications A water soluble bifunctional fluorogenic reagent for the sensitive and specific detection of thiols in biological specimens or proteins.SBD-F has high reactivity to thiol compounds to attain low detection limits; no flourescence in itself; biological buffer solublility; stability at RT in water for >1 week. The optimal condition for reaction was 60oC and pH 9.5 for 1 h.Please refer to the following references for more specific information regarding the application of SBD-F as a fluorogenic reagent for detection of cysteine containing peptides.Fluorescence: max Abs. l = 380 nm, max Em. l = 515 nm; Molar Abs. > 4x103 (ca. 317nm)

CAS :7-Fluoro-2,1,3-benzoxadiazole-4-sulfonate (SBD-F) is a thiol-reactive fluorogenic probe.1It has been used to quantify the levels of homocysteine, cysteine, and cysteamine in human plasma.2SBD-F displays excitation/emission maxima of 380/515 nm, respectively.1 1.Imai, K., Toyo'oka, T., and Watanabe, Y.A novel fluorogenic reagent for thiols: Ammonium 7-fluorobenzo-2-oxa-1,3-diazole-4-sulfonateAnal. Biochem.128(2)471-473(1983) 2.Ichinose, S., Nakamura, M., Maeda, M., et al.A validated HPLC-fluorescence method with a semi-micro column for routine determination of homocysteine, cysteine and cysteamine, and the relation between the thiol derivatives in normal human plasmaBiomed.
